MASHED PARSNIPS AND POTATOES



Mashed Parsnips and Potatoes image

Provided by Tyler Florence

Categories     side-dish

Time 50m

Yield 4 to 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 6

4 pounds Yukon gold potatoes
2 pounds parsnips
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
1 cup heavy cream
1/2 stick (1/4 cup) butter
2 tablespoons chopped chives

Steps:

  • Peel and cut the potatoes and parsnips into even sized pieces. Put them into a large pot, cover them with cold water, and add a large pinch of salt. Bring to a boil and simmer until the vegetables are fork tender, about 20 to 30 minutes. Meanwhile, in a small pot gently heat the cream and butter over low heat. When the vegetables are done drain them well. Put the vegetables back into the pot over medium heat. Gently stir them to remove any excess moisture; be careful not to burn them. While the potatoes and parsnips are still warm, press them through a potato ricer or food mill into a bowl. Add the warm cream a little at a time and beat with a wooden spoon until the potatoes are fluffy. Season with salt and pepper and gently stir in the chives. Serve immediately.

PARSNIP-POTATO MASH



Parsnip-Potato Mash image

Provided by Claire Robinson

Categories     side-dish

Time 40m

Yield 4 servings plus leftovers!

Number Of Ingredients 7

2 1/2 pounds Yukon gold potatoes, peeled and coarsely chopped
1 1/2 pounds parsnips (about 8 small), peeled and chopped
Kosher salt
1/2 cup (1 stick) unsalted butter
3/4 cup half-and-half
Freshly ground black pepper
Finely chopped chives, for garnish, optional

Steps:

  • Put the potatoes and parsnips in a large heavy-bottomed saucepan, cover with cold water and salt it generously. Bring the potatoes to a boil over high heat; reduce heat to medium and simmer until fork tender, 20 to 25 minutes. Put the butter and half-and-half in a small saucepan over medium-low heat until the butter is melted and the mixture is hot.
  • Drain the potatoes and parsnips well and return them to the hot pan. Stir the vegetables in the pan to dry them out a bit. Add the hot butter mixture and season with salt and pepper. Mash with a potato masher until smooth. Transfer to a serving bowl and garnish with chopped chives.

POTATO PARSNIP MASH



Potato Parsnip Mash image

Time 35m

Yield Makes 1 serving

Number Of Ingredients 4

1 medium parsnip (1/4 lb), peeled and cut crosswise into 1-inch pieces
1 large Yukon Gold potato (1/2 lb), peeled and cut into 2-inch pieces
1 1/2 teaspoons salt
2 teaspoons unsalted butter

Steps:

  • Cover parsnip and potato with cold water by 1 inch in a 3-quart saucepan, then add salt and bring to a boil, partially covered. Reduce heat and simmer vegetables, partially covered, until very tender, 10 to 15 minutes.
  • Reserve 1/4 cup cooking water, then drain vegetables in a colander. Return vegetables to pan and coarsely mash with a potato masher or a fork, discarding any tough core from parsnip if necessary. Stir in butter, 2 tablespoons reserved cooking water, and salt and pepper to taste. Thin with additional cooking water if desired.
